MI Choice Waiver Program Eligibility

To be eligible for the MI Choice Waiver Program, you must:

  • Be 18 years of age or older with a disability that would otherwise require nursing home care or over age 65 in need of nursing home care
  • Have an individual monthly income of $2,094 or less
  • Live in Livingston, Macomb, Monroe, Oakland, St. Clair or Washtenaw counties
  • Be Medicaid eligible

All persons referred to MI Choice receive a telephone intake interview to determine eligibility for an in-home assessment. If a person is not eligible for the assessment, he or she is assisted through referral to other appropriate community agencies.

If the person is eligible for the assessment, his or her name is added to a waiting list and will be called based on available funding. At that time a registered nurse and social worker visit the person’s home. A more in-depth assessment evaluates the person’s physical and mental health; functional status; informal and formal supports; home environment; financial resources; and third party supports, such as insurance.
